Output 40f679444264d3abeba2fc3e5047f4fb2e9f9497dbe141d968b3d636db1eda16:15

value
24616223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ff4ebaa1ddd264ea8891a6162df6ca54bd7889b OP_EQUAL
address
MM2LGEwJMPiaXHTocBNbp1nvbCntwSHb4P
transaction
40f679444264d3abeba2fc3e5047f4fb2e9f9497dbe141d968b3d636db1eda16
spent
true